Broncos coach Sean Payton said Tuesday that Singleton (thumb) underwent surgery and is expected to miss roughly one week, Chris Tomasson of The Denver Gazette reports.
Singleton suffered a broken thumb at Monday's practice but should return next week, Luca Evans of The Denver Post reports.
Denver Broncos starting inside linebacker Alex Singleton is expected to miss roughly the next week of training camp after suffering a broken thumb during Monday's practice, 9NEWS' Mike Klis reported.
